Don't forget though with corporation tax whilst the write down is the full value in year one, but when you sell in 3-4 years it will count as a profit and you will pay corporation tax on the sale less any normal write down value so it does catch up with you. It only defers the tax. Still worth having though.

On the touch screen in the centre console is the same size on all models. The only difference is the screen to the dashboard which changes size. The momentum is slightly smaller I think which may be where the confusion is.
On the charging of the V60, yes it does recharge from natural braking and coasting but not a huge amount. On a 250 mile run it generated around 3kW. You can recharge when the battery falls below 50% using the engine but this hammers general consumption so I do not use this facility. Happy to answer any hybrid questions as the V60 technology is almost identical to that in the T8 |

Took out a Momentum with basic spec for an hours test drive today.
Very smooth - even with normal suspension and dealer fitted 22" wheels. Nice and quiet. Doesn't seem to roll as much as my Exec. Steering felt incredibly light though. SWMBO and offspring declared the seats very comfortable, and enjoyed the ride. Digital dials are an interesting change. Didn't notice a kick in the back when I put my foot down on a dual carriageway. Acceleration was smooth. Auto brake when stopped was good. Engine restarts when pedal is pressed - car is held in place even on a slope, up or down. Means you don't have to sit there with your foot on the brake (annoying those behind you). I'd like to try one with all the bells and whistles (Inscription trim), and of course I'd like to try the T8. Unfortunately, the dealer said the T8s probably won't be available until Dec 2016.
